About High Point Treatment Center

High Point Treatment Center is a nonprofit corporation accredited by The Joint Commission and located in Plymouth, Massachusetts. The center offers inpatient substance use detox and rehabilitation programs at the Plymouth campus on State Road.

Detox is an important first step in your substance use treatment journey. You need to rid your body of the toxic substances you’ve been using to enhance the effectiveness of your treatment. The facility has inpatient detox services for adult men and women. They offer medication assisted treatment (MAT) if appropriate. Some of the medications they use include methadone, buprenorphine, and naltrexone.

The detox unit is directed by a licensed physician, and you’ll have around the clock nursing care. While in the detox process, you’ll be seen by a licensed counselor and case manager. You’ll begin group and individual counseling to work on any underlying co-occurring disorders contributing to your alcohol or drug use. Co-occurring disorders are mental health issues such as depression, bipolar disorder, or anxiety.

You’ll begin your aftercare planning, even while in the detox phase of the program. If you’re detoxing from opioids and on methadone maintenance, you can detox from other drugs while staying on the methadone regimen.

You’ll become acquainted with the 12 Step model of recovery and have access to daily 12 Step groups. The groups include Alcoholics Anonymous (AA) and Narcotics Anonymous (NA). Detox usually takes between 5-7 days but it may take longer depending on the types of substances and the length of time you’ve been using them.

After you’ve fully detoxed, you can then decide whether to stay in an inpatient rehab program or move to an outpatient program. They have multiple social and local resources, including services done in schools, homes, or community centers. That way, you’ll have an easier time reintegrating with your loved ones and getting back to your daily routines.

FAQs

What detox services does High Point Treatment Center in Plymouth offer?

High Point Treatment Center provides both inpatient and outpatient detoxification services as part of a full continuum of substance use disorder care. The facility offers medically monitored detoxification alongside residential treatment, intensive outpatient programs, and specialized opioid treatment services. Treatment planning is individualized and may include medication-assisted treatment, counseling, and psychiatric services based on clinical need.

Does High Point Treatment Center provide medical detox for opioids and alcohol?

Yes, High Point Treatment Center provides comprehensive detoxification for opioid use disorder, heroin, prescription medications, and alcohol use disorder. The facility’s Opioid Treatment Program includes medication-assisted treatment combined with counseling services. All detox services are medically monitored to ensure safety during withdrawal management.

What happens if someone has both addiction and mental health conditions at High Point?

High Point Treatment Center offers integrated dual diagnosis treatment addressing co-occurring substance use and mental health disorders simultaneously. Psychiatric services, individual and group counseling, and treatment planning are coordinated to address both addiction and behavioral health needs. This multidisciplinary approach reflects the facility’s commitment to comprehensive care beyond detox alone.

What are the admission and payment options at High Point Treatment Center?

High Point Treatment Center accepts Medicaid, Medicare, most commercial insurance plans, and self-pay options. Financial assistance may be available for uninsured or underinsured individuals based on eligibility. The Admissions Department can verify insurance benefits prior to admission and discuss payment arrangements, and the facility operates 24/7 to support intake processing.

Does High Point Treatment Center offer specialized detox services for women?

High Point Treatment Center provides programs specifically for women, including specialty services for pregnant and postpartum women and their infants. These services integrate detoxification and treatment with maternal and family support, reflecting the facility’s comprehensive approach to women’s health and recovery.

What happens after detox at High Point Treatment Center?

High Point Treatment Center offers a full continuum of care including residential treatment, intensive outpatient programs, outpatient services, and aftercare support. Clinical stabilization services, peer recovery coaching, and family involvement are integrated throughout treatment. Case management helps coordinate transitions between levels of care and connects clients to community recovery resources.
